Dental implants have revolutionized restorative dentistry, providing a dependable alternative to traditional strategies for changing missing teeth. The integration of dental implants with the jawbone Dentist Alexandria OH is a fancy visit the site biological process generally recognized as osseointegration. This process not solely anchors the implant securely but additionally helps maintain find more information jawbone health, preventing the bone loss typically associated with missing teeth.

The dental implant itself is usually made from titanium, a biocompatible materials that the physique accepts. When an implant is positioned within the jaw, it's designed to carefully mimic the root of a natural tooth, which is crucial for efficient integration. The titanium floor encourages the expansion of bone cells, enabling the jawbone to bond with the implant over time.

Several stages constitute the osseointegration course of. Initially, when the implant is surgically placed into the jaw, a therapeutic period is required for the surrounding bone to begin transforming. During this time, the bone grows across the implant, creating a solid and stable foundation. This therapeutic time can range, usually lasting a number of weeks to a few months, depending on various components, together with the person's general health and the particular location of the implant.


The role of surrounding bone quality is essential. High-density bone sometimes offers a better environment for osseointegration in comparison with lower-density bone. Specialists usually consider the quality and quantity of bone earlier than the implant placement to discover out the most effective plan of action, which may contain bone grafting procedures in circumstances of insufficient bone quantity. Grafting enhances the possibilities of successful integration by making a extra strong base for the implant.


The organic mechanisms behind osseointegration involve varied mobile activities. Osteoblasts, the cells answerable for bone formation, migrate to the implanted area and begin to lay down new bone materials. Simultaneously, the surface of the titanium implant undergoes changes that facilitate this bonding course of. Some newer implant designs incorporate surface modifications to additional enhance biological integration.

Throughout the integration process, the position of blood provide cannot be overstated. An enough blood provide nourishes the bone and ensures the correct functioning of the cells concerned in the healing and integration process. Improved blood circulate leads to quicker therapeutic and higher outcomes, which is why surgical strategies and aftercare often prioritize maintaining or enhancing blood circulation to the site of the implant.

How an individual maintains their oral hygiene after receiving an implant can significantly affect integration success. Proper care across the implant website helps prevent infections, which may disrupt the healing course of. Regular dental check-ups are additionally important to observe the health of both the implant and the surrounding gum and bone tissues.


Long-term success with dental implants is often linked to components similar to way of life choices. Patients who smoke or have uncontrolled diabetes could expertise lower rates of osseointegration. These conditions intervene with therapeutic and blood supply, making it critical for people contemplating implants to discuss their health historical past with their dentist.


After the profitable integration of the implant, the next section involves inserting the prosthetic restoration, similar to a crown. The final restoration should fit comfortably and functionally combine with the prevailing dentition. Dental Center Granville OH. Proper alignment and occlusion play important roles in how well the implant will carry out over time

Dental implants present a lasting answer that helps protect the integrity of the jawbone. When a tooth is lost, the bone that when anchored its root begins to deteriorate. Implants stimulate the bone equally to natural teeth, triggering the jaw to keep up its density and power. This stimulation is essential for stopping the sunken facial appearance that usually accompanies tooth loss.
